WebWe performed cerebral microdialysis to characterize the brain penetration of cyclophosphamide (130 mg/kg, IP) and its metabolites [4-hydroxy-cyclophosphamide (4OH-CTX) and carboxyethylphosphoramide mustard (CEPM)] in non-tumor bearing mice and mice bearing orthotopic Group 3 medulloblastoma. WebPenetration of methotrexate into the CNS depends on the total dose and the rate of infusion. The optimum dose of methotrexate has not been established. The dose range of intravenous methotrexate that can cross the blood–brain barrier has been estimated to be 1–8 g/m 2, with no clear evidence for a dose–response association. inclusive ways of working https://comlnq.com

WebThe blood-brain barrier is a physiologic obstruction to the delivery of systemic chemotherapy to the brain parenchyma and central nervous system (CNS). A number of physiologic properties make the endothelium in the CNS distinct from the vasculature found in the periphery.

Webe14067. Background: Doxil, a pegylated liposomal doxorubicin (PLD) has excellent CNS penetration in rodent brain tumor models and is active in patients with lymphoma. The CNS penetration of doxil in humans is unknown.
